An idiot was taking sky-diving lessons. The instructor explained that it was time for his first jump, and all he had to do was jump from the plane, count to six, and pull the rip cord. A truck would be waiting for him in the field where he would land.
The man jumped from the plane when he was told to, and counted to six. When he pulled the rip cord, the parachute wouldn't open. He tried the reserve chute and that didn't open.
Frustrated, he muttered to himself as he fell, "I'll bet the damn truck won't be waiting for me either."

Charles Alfred CoulsonDied 7 Jan 1974 at age 63 (born 13 Dec 1910). British theoretical chemist known for the application of molecular orbital theory to chemical bonding, the electronic structures of molecules and the concept of partial valency. He developed many mathematical techniques for solving chemical and physical problems. His molecular orbital theory treats a molecule as a whole, and extends atomic quantum theory with “allowed” states of electrons associated with two or more atomic nuclei. With this approach, he explained the structure of benzene and other conjugated systems, and using what he called partial valency, he described the bonding in such compounds as diborane. After writing on Waves (1941) and Electricity (1941), his book Valence (1952) was highly influential. He also wrote on reconciling scientific and religious views, believing religious faith was an essential in the pursuit of science.« |
